How To Fix CM_EHPMA_SVT_LOGS269 - Error inserting Orange Layer Item Substance List Connections documents


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CM_EHPMA_SVT_LOGS - Log messages for GLayer and OLayer Processing

  • Message number: 269

  • Message text: Error inserting Orange Layer Item Substance List Connections documents

    The SAP error message CM_EHPMA_SVT_LOGS269, which indicates an issue with inserting Orange Layer Item Substance List Connections documents, typically arises in the context of SAP's Environment, Health, and Safety (EHS) module or related applications. This error can occur due to various reasons, including data inconsistencies, configuration issues, or system limitations.

    Possible Causes:

    1. Data Inconsistencies: The data being inserted may not meet the required format or constraints defined in the system. This could include missing mandatory fields or invalid data types.
    2. Configuration Issues: There may be configuration settings in the EHS module that are not properly set up, leading to issues when trying to insert new records.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user attempting to perform the operation may not have the necessary permissions to insert records into the specified tables.
    4. System Limitations: There could be limitations in the system regarding the number of records that can be processed at once or other performance-related issues.
    5. Technical Errors: There may be underlying technical issues, such as database connectivity problems or issues with the application server.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Data Validity: Review the data being inserted to ensure that all required fields are populated and that the data types are correct. Validate against the data model to ensure compliance.
    2. Review Configuration: Check the configuration settings in the EHS module to ensure that they are correctly set up for the Orange Layer Item Substance List Connections.
    3. User Authorizations: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to perform the insert operation. This may involve checking roles and permissions in the SAP system.
    4. Error Logs: Review the application and system logs for more detailed error messages that can provide insights into the specific cause of the issue.
    5. Batch Processing: If inserting a large number of records, consider breaking the operation into smaller batches to avoid system limitations.
    6.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ific error message for additional troubleshooting steps or patches that may address the issue.
    7. Contact SAP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P support for assistance, providing them with detailed information about the error and the context in which it occurs.
